LAS VEGAS (KTNV) — Hard Rock International (HRI) says it has purchased all rights to the Hard Rock brand and related trademarks in Las Vegas.

The sale, announced Wednesday, allows HRI exclusive full rights to memorabilia, signage and merchandise, along with intellectual property rights for affiliated restaurant and entertainment trademarks and website domain names.

HRI and its affiliates are no longer restricted from developing, owning, licensing, managing or operating any Hard Rock-branded casino and integrated resort within Clark County, Nevada.

Houston-based private equity firm Juniper Capital previously owned the rights. Juniper Capital purchased the Hard Rock Hotel & Casino Las Vegas in 2018 from Brookfield Asset Management.

Back in February, the Hard Rock Hotel & Casino closed to begin its transformation into Virgin Hotels Las Vegas. The new hotel is slated to open in the fall of 2020.
